Today’s advice technology, including website structure, is actual circuitous and needs to be accurately activated afore the moment of release.
Website – a aggregate of web pages, affiliated by a accepted affair and affiliated with anniversary added via hypertext links. The websites may be complete in 3 ways:
- the concrete files are assuredly stored on the harder drive of the host, in the alleged base folder. This adjustment is hardly out-of-date.
- the website is created on the base of website engine or CMS which is inherently a program. This adjustment is the a lot of accepted at present time.
- the easiest way is to use a website builder.
That is why QA action is so difficult, acute a abounding analysis strategy, analysis plan, and added testing documentation. A tester should anticipate about the accepted loads, a acknowledgment time of a web server, a ambition audience, the accepted aegis level, what activities will be all-important for advancement accordant content, and many-many others.
Also, a catechism about a analysis arrangement and assembly arrangement should be defined. Will software testing be accomplished on a assembly system? In some cases, a analysis arrangement is required. Thus, abounding factors should be advised afore affective anon to a analysis procedure.
Creating an able account is a acceptable convenance for any software tester. In the case of website testing, this footfall is about required. We should accept what affectionate of activities are traveling to be performed during a analysis process.
What Activities Should Be Conducted During Web Testing?
- Functional testing – the a lot of important blazon of blockage which includes blockage all links (internal/external/broken/mal), testing forms (field validation, absurdity messages, alternative and binding fields), acceptance HTML/CSS, blockage cookies, database testing;
- Interface testing – blockage the definiteness of the alternation amid the appliance server and database server interface, as able-bodied as amid appliance server and a web server interface.
- Usability testing – includes agreeable blockage for the argumentation and simplicity, aeronautics testing (buttons, links, boxes, logo, and so on), accessibility of application a sitemap or seek function;
- Aegis ascendancy – accomplish altered manipulations with the registered user and unregistered user, analysis log files, do not overlook to analysis captcha and SSL;
- Compatibility testing – this is aswell a actual cogent ancillary of a website testing, it should analysis such aspects as adaptable browsing, press functions, affinity with assorted operating systems and browser types and versions.
- Performance blockage – this action helps to accept a website scalability and presupposes amount and accent analysis execution.
– website builder checklist